📝 Color Information for #A06731

The hexadecimal color code #A06731 represents a medium shade in the red family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 160 red, 103 green, and 49 blue, which translates to approximately 63% red, 40% green, and 19% blue. This makes it a moderately saturated color with warm und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#A06731 has a hue of 29 degrees, a saturation level of 53%, and a lightness value of 41%. The hue angle of 29° places this color firmly in the red sp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 29°, saturation of 69%, and brightness/value of 63%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#A06731 would be reproduced using 0% cyan, 36% magenta, 69% yellow, and 37% black. The closest web-safe color is #996633,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. With its medium lightness, it's versatile enough for both foreground elements and subtle backgrounds. The moderate to low saturation gives this color a sophisticated, muted quality that works well in professional and minimalist designs. When pairing #A06731 with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 209°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 10512177,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#A06731? +

The approximate CMYK value of #A06731 is C:0% M:36% Y:69% K:37%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
